Preacher Curl (Machine)

Seated preacher-style curl on a leverage machine that isolates the biceps through controlled elbow flexion. Perform slow, deliberate curls from full extension to a contracted position.

How to do the Preacher Curl (Machine)#

  1. Set the seat and pad so your upper arms lie flat against the angled pad and grasp the machine handles with a firm underhand grip.
  2. Exhale and bend your elbows to curl the handles toward your shoulders, keeping your upper arms stationary against the pad.
  3. Hold briefly at the top, focusing on contracting the biceps.
  4. Inhale and lower the handles back to the start in a slow, controlled motion until your arms reach the starting position.
